The Zane's Titan Mech Battle (71738-1) is a LEGO Ninjago set that was released in January 2021 and retired in July 2023 with a shelf life of 2 years and 6 months 30 days.
This LEGO set has 840 pieces and had a RRP of $64.99 (£59.99 / 64.99€) which equates to a price per piece of 0.08c (0.07p / 0.08€). Since it retired it has grown in value by 15.9% and now has a value of $75.30 based on average sale price over the last 6 months.
This set contains 4 minifigures with a combined value of $24.63. 1 of the minifigures in this set are exclusive, meaning they don't appear in any other LEGO sets.
